But here comes the big ‘but’: Pool access is reserved for guests of the hotel. Unfortunately there are no exceptions, otherwise the pool would probably be bursting at the seams. So to get pool access, you’ll have to check into Marina Bay Sands for at least one night.
How big is SkyPark?
SkyPark at Santa’s Village is an Outdoor Adventure Park with year-round mountain biking, hiking, fly fishing and open air activities in the Skyforest section of Lake Arrowhead, California. The Park resides on 230-acre (0.93 km2) of natural forest with meadowlands, ponds and an apple orchard.
How deep is Marina Bay Sands infinity pool?
The Sands SkyPark infinity pool is 1.2m deep and is open from 6am to 11pm daily. Please refer to the Singapore National Environment Agency website for updates on local weather.

Can you swim in the Singapore Skypark?
However, only hotel guests can swim in the pool and enter the SkyPark free of charge. Visitors not staying at the hotel can buy tickets to the Sands SkyPark Observation Deck, which offers you unobstructed 360-degree views of the Singapore skyline.
What is the SkyPark at the Sands?
The Sands SkyPark is the 1-hectare roof terrace that connects and sits atop the three 56-story hotel towers. Measuring 478 feet long (146 meters), almost three Olympic swimming pools in length, the SkyPark pool is the world’s largest infinity-edge pool at that height.
